But at this statement, the man looked sad and went away sorrowful, for he was very rich.
Then Jesus looked around and said to his disciples,“How hard it is for the rich to enter the kingdom of God!”
The disciples were astonished at these words. But again Jesus said to them,“Children, how hard it is to enter the kingdom of God!
It is easier for a camel to go through the eye of a needle than for a rich person to enter the kingdom of God.”
They were even more astonished and said to one another,“Then who can be saved?”
Jesus looked at them and replied,“This is impossible for mere humans, but not for God; all things are possible for God.”
Peter began to speak to him,“Look, we have left everything to follow you!”
